1972 Toyota Sprinter vs. 2003 ZAZ Slavuta

To start off, 2003 ZAZ Slavuta is newer by 31 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1972 Toyota Sprinter.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1972 Toyota Sprinter would be higher. At 1,166 cc, 1972 Toyota Sprinter is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1972 Toyota Sprinter (62 HP @ 6600 RPM) has 11 more horse power than 2003 ZAZ Slavuta. (51 HP @ 5300 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1972 Toyota Sprinter should accelerate faster than 2003 ZAZ Slavuta.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1972 Toyota Sprinter weights approximately 11 kg more than 2003 ZAZ Slavuta.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Compare all specifications:

1972 Toyota Sprinter 2003 ZAZ Slavuta
Make Toyota ZAZ
Model Sprinter Slavuta
Year Released 1972 2003
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1166 cc 1091 cc
Horse Power 62 HP 51 HP
Engine RPM 6600 RPM 5300 RPM
Torque RPM 4200 RPM 3000 RPM
Engine Bore Size 75 mm 72 mm
Engine Stroke Size 66 mm 67 mm
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Vehicle Weight 756 kg 745 kg
Vehicle Length 3950 mm 3990 mm
Vehicle Width 1510 mm 1590 mm
Vehicle Height 1350 mm 1440 mm
Wheelbase Size 2340 mm 2330 mm
